Colorado Statutes

§ 10-4-620 — Required coverage

Colorado·Title 10 Insurance·Art. Property and Casualty Insurance
Subject to the limitations and exclusions authorized by this part 6, the basic coverage required for compliance with this part 6 is legal liability coverage for bodily injury or death arising out of the use of the motor vehicle to a limit, exclusive of interest and costs, of twenty-five thousand dollars to any one person in any one accident and fifty thousand dollars to all persons in any one accident and for property damage arising out of the use of the motor vehicle to a limit, exclusive of interest and costs, of fifteen thousand dollars in any one accident.
